2008 Z71 Tahoe with a 2” Rough country leveling kit, 1” rear spacer, Nitto Terra Grapplers 305/50 r20 with Procomp 20” chrome rims Ranch hand Brush Guard and rear taillight guards… Inside has a JL Audio 500 watt V2 amp running 1 JL Audio 10” W7 sub in a custom box…

Everything else is totally stock, Any recommendations on what to do next?

I’m thinking an intake exhaust and a programmer… then probably a navigation system..

The 305 50's on stock 20's w/ no lift rubbed when i was going up driveways... the 305 55's rubbed real bad w/ a 2" lift till i trimmed the fender wells... they look good, but the head ache associated w/ the rubbing issue isn’t worth it... just put on a leveling kit if u r gonna put 305 50's...

Chevys are the only trucks w/ this issue... the fenders are just oddly shaped... Fords Dodges Toyotas and Nissans don’t have this issue...
